#4978de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#4978de is composed of 28.6% red, 47.1% green and 87.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 67.1% cyan, 45.9% magenta, 0% yellow and 12.9% black. It has a hue angle of 221.1 degrees, a saturation of 69.3% and a lightness of 57.8%. #4978de color hex could be obtained by blending #92f0ff with #0000bd. Closest websafe color is: #3366cc.

#4978de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#4978de has RGB values of R:73, G:120, B:222 and CMYK values of C:0.67, M:0.46, Y:0, K:0.13. Its decimal value is 4815070.

Shades and Tints of #4978de
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000001 is the darkest color, while #eff3fc is the lightest one.

Tones of #4978de
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#939394 is the less saturated color, while #306ff7 is the most saturated one.
